Wagering Requirements and Playthrough Terms

Wagering requirements define how many times you must bet a bonus before withdrawing any resulting winnings. For example, a $100 bonus with a 30x playthrough demands $3,000 in total wagers. Playthrough terms also specify which games contribute fully or partially to that total. Slots typically count 100%, while table games often contribute 10% or less, meaning your effective requirement can rise dramatically. Always check whether the bonus is sticky or cashable, as this affects the real value of your online casino real money balance. Meeting these terms requires disciplined bankroll management and time.

SSL Encryption and Secure Socket Layers

When you deposit real money at an online casino, SSL encryption creates a secure tunnel between your browser and the casino’s server. Secure Socket Layers scrambles your card details, login credentials, and banking data into unreadable ciphertext, so intercepted information cannot be decoded by third parties. Legitimate real-money platforms force HTTPS across every page, and you can verify this by checking for the padlock icon and the “https://” prefix before entering payment details. SSL also authenticates the site’s identity through digital certificates, preventing impostor domains from harvesting your funds.

  • Check for the padlock and “https://” before logging in.
  • Click the padlock to confirm a valid, unexpired certificate.
  • Never submit payment data if your browser warns of a certificate error.

Random Number Generators Audited by Third Parties

When you play online casino real money games, the fairness of every spin or deal depends on a Random Number Generator audited by third parties. Independent testing labs, such as eCOGRA or GLI, examine the RNG’s source code, run millions of simulated outcomes, and verify statistical randomness against expected probability distributions. This external scrutiny prevents operators from secretly altering results after bets are placed. Audit reports typically confirm a 99% confidence interval for payout percentages. Players can request these certificates from support or find them in the casino’s help section. Without such third-party validation, you cannot confirm that game outcomes are truly random rather than manipulated.

Responsible Gambling Tools: Limits, Self-Exclusion, Time-Outs

Take control with responsible gambling tools built into real-money casino platforms. Deposit limits cap how much you fund, while loss and wager limits restrict spending per session, day, or week. Time-outs pause your account for 24 hours to several weeks, blocking all real-money play instantly. Self-exclusion locks you out for six months or longer, removing access to bonuses and cashier functions entirely. Set limits before you play, not after a loss. These tools activate immediately, cannot be reversed during an active period, and apply across all games. Use them proactively to keep real-money gambling structured, bounded, and under your control.

Processing Speeds by Method

Withdrawal velocity in real-money online casinos is dictated almost entirely by the chosen payout channel. E-wallets such as Skrill, Neteller, and PayPal typically clear within 0–24 hours, while card withdrawals via Visa or Mastercard require 1–5 business days due to issuer reconciliation. Bank wires are the slowest, often spanning 3–10 business days, and crypto payouts settle in 10–60 minutes once confirmations complete. Deposits, by contrast, are near-instant across cards, e-wallets, and crypto, though bank transfers may take 1–3 days. The processing speeds by method therefore hinge on whether the operator batches payouts manually or automates them, with crypto and e-wallets consistently outperforming traditional banking rails.

Alternative Dispute Resolution and Regulator Complaints

If a real-money casino dispute remains unresolved after exhausting internal support, alternative dispute resolution and regulator complaints become your formal options. First, file a written complaint with the operator and retain the reference number. Second, request ADR through an approved mediation body, submitting account records, transaction logs, and chat transcripts. ADR is typically binding only when both parties agree, whereas a regulator complaint can compel an investigation and potential penalty. Third, escalate to the licensing authority if ADR fails or exceeds eight weeks. Always track deadlines, as most ADR services require submission within a set period after the final internal response.

  1. Exhaust internal complaints.
  2. Submit to ADR.
  3. Escalate to the regulator.

Recognizing Problem Gambling Signs

When playing online casino real money games, watch for signs such as chasing losses, betting more than intended, or hiding your activity from others. Recognizing problem gambling signs also includes irritability when not playing, borrowing money to fund wagers, or neglecting work and relationships. These behaviors may escalate gradually, making them easy to overlook until they disrupt daily life. Set deposit limits and take regular breaks to assess your control. If you notice these patterns, consider using self-exclusion tools or seeking support from gambling helplines. Early awareness helps prevent minor habits from becoming serious harm.

Recognizing problem gambling signs means noticing loss-chasing, secrecy, and financial or emotional strain before they worsen.
